What “new” more commonly capability in Cape Coral
When a patron says “new” right here, they'd suggest 3 various things. First, a real custom construct on a vacant lot, the place you opt each line and finish and look forward to makes it possible for and construction. Second, a semi-customized or manufacturing construct from one of several city’s lively builders on their lot or yours. Third, a builder’s spec home it truly is already framed, repeatedly even entire, that could carry soon.
The timelines range. A tradition home on a waterfront lot with a dock and lift can take 12 to 18 months. A manufacturing construct on dry lot in general runs eight to yr if allows for flow easily. A spec domestic might be in a position in 30 to ninety days if that's inside the punch-listing phase. Weather, industry availability, and subject material deliver nonetheless govern fact. Permitting has gotten sooner because the publish-hurricane surge, however even a cooperative plan reviewer will not make the trusses arrive formerly.
The upside is obvious: emblem-new procedures, a clean preservation slate, wind-rated home windows, cutting-edge building codes, and a home that displays modern lifestyles. The draw back lives between the strains: carrying bills when you wait, variability in ultimate settlement, and the endurance to wrangle judgements you did now not fully grasp you will be making, just like the sheen of the cabinet paint or the slope of the paver driveway.

Price dynamics that without a doubt transfer the needle
Buyers continuously bounce by using comparing value in keeping with square foot, then throw up their hands. It is a crude instrument the following. A brand-new 2,000 sq. foot homestead on a freshwater canal with wellknown finishes may well price on the subject of an older 2,two hundred sq. foot pool residence on a gulf-entry canal with a new dock and lift. The water makes that dramatic big difference. The roof age pulls within the different course. The additional bathtub does now not all the time add what you expect.
In the earlier 12 months, I actually have viewed new structure base expenses soften a little on dry loads, at the same time as waterfront new builds held firmer, pretty for western exposures that provide these sundown pool perspectives. Resale pricing has been stickier for updated houses with 2018 or more moderen roofs and affect windows. Insurance underwriters like those dates. That preference suggests up in negotiated prices.
On a common purchase, the spread between a further determined new homestead and a comparably sized up-to-date resale can run from 3 to 12 % depending on lot type and upgrade best. Where that hole falls may want to be judged in opposition to your bring expenses and time importance. If you spend six months renting or carrying a loan in your present home at the same time as you look forward to a build, a five percent value top rate might evaporate.
Insurance and constructing codes: the least glamorous, so much beneficial section
After the storms of contemporary years, insurance plan rules down right here subject extra than an accessory wall. New production equipped to the modern Florida Building Code with influence-rated openings and contemporary roof procedures more commonly enjoys shrink wind rates and greater underwriter features. That difference will also be lots of greenbacks in step with yr.
Resale residences developed inside the mid-2000s can still practice properly in the event that they have documented wind mitigation positive factors: straps, clips, roof deck attachment, secondary water barrier, influence windows, and a roof replaced to recent code. A wind mitigation inspection, on the whole below $a hundred and fifty, can meaningfully reduce premiums. If a resale house lacks those elements, the discount rates you think that you grabbed on cost can get eaten by insurance coverage.
Flood is a separate dialog. It hinges on FEMA maps, elevation certificate, and infrequently the grandfathering of preceding policies. Newer properties are routinely top at the lot and will sit down above base flood elevation. That helps. Still, I actually have located consumers in Eighties houses with intelligent fill and cast elevation that beat a 2019 build two blocks over. Construction satisfactory, parts, and the Florida elements
Cape Coral solar and salt check a dwelling house speedy. Stucco hairlines, paint fade, lanai monitor corrosion, and paver settling all present up sooner close salt air. New houses advantage from cutting-edge waterproofing, stronger window assemblies, and tight development envelopes. That is genuine. At the similar time, not all builders are equal.
On a stroll-thru, I check out the hire a real estate agent little issues: sill pan flashing intensity at the sliders, weep screed clearance at the stucco, the method pavers transition to the pool coping, and the alignment of soffit vents. A quiet scratch on the punch record can stop a moisture factor three summers from now.
Resale homes display themselves. If an proprietor stored lanai displays taut, wiped clean gutters, serviced the HVAC twice in keeping with 12 months, and had mineral buildup within the water softener brine tank addressed annually, the bones are often ideal. A 2007 home with a 2020 tile roof, new variable pace pool pump, and entire-house replumb can suppose sturdier than a 2024 construct with rushed trades. That isn't always a knock on new, just a reminder to decide the accurate dwelling, no longer the brochure.

Timelines that in shape your life
Not every shopper can drift a long construct. If you're relocating for a activity or you may have youngsters opening college in August, a brand new construct start in December could as well be under no circumstances. Resale wins the ones scenarios. Conversely, while you are promoting up north in spring, moving next iciness, and need to park capital in a lot now, a build-to-healthy can align completely.
One timeline many folks forget is utility connection and seawall lead times. If you're eyeing a vacant waterfront lot for a customized house, payment seawall repute. A new seawall can take months to time table and accomplished, and also you want it formerly the dock and lift. On the utility part, crucial water and sewer enlargement areas within the North Cape have phased checks. Knowing whether or not loads has checks paid, partially paid, or coming due is helping you avert surprises in the two settlement and time.
Waterfront nuance: gulf get admission to as opposed to freshwater
Cape Coral’s 400 miles of canals should not one aspect. Some customers favor saltwater get admission to to the river and gulf. Others handiest need a enormously freshwater view and a true spot for a kayak. New development choices on gulf-get entry to tons exist, but the most popular basins and immediate-to-open water routes are greatly developed out. When you do find a vacant gulf-get admission to lot, issue in seawall readiness, bridge heights along the route, and the value of a dock and raise.
Resale properties on gulf-get admission to canals most often lift improvements that do not convey up in the MLS line products: a 10,000-pound aluminum carry with a faraway, composite decking, water and persistent at the dock, a fish cleansing station, and nighttime lighting for the manatees that waft by means of. Those capabilities can also be a $40,000 to $80,000 benefit over a new abode that also wants everything on the water. On freshwater, the calculus is more effective. New buildings can shine for the reason that you will not be baking in marine extras, and you still get the view.
Appraisals, lending, and the rate of money
Construction lending is its possess global. A good customized build customarily uses a creation-to-permanent mortgage with draws at milestones. You pay hobby on what is drawn, then convert to a hard and fast mortgage at crowning glory. That works good for disciplined people today cozy with the documentation and attracts. A construction builder could offer in-house financing and incentives to conceal aspects or upgrades if you happen to use their lender and identify. Run those numbers with a skeptical pencil. Sometimes the rate buydown is enhanced than the granite package deal. Sometimes it is just not.
Resale financing tends to be trustworthy: commonly used, coins, VA, or FHA, with the occasional portfolio mortgage for individual houses. Appraisals on resale buildings are grounded in local gross sales. New building appraisals could be extra delicate if the builder is in advance of the industry in a group with few closings.
